Output 5b6c4a41bacd51a010d7b7c29a4edfa89b687028c5cbaa1d8ba3f6fb3cc15801:2

value
3589661
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ddf495bee5e1805fa075f23f325d1cbf5e1fabb9 OP_EQUALVERIFY OP_CHECKSIG
address
1MEbLTMVJQEv4ysNKdpuSCmUHtkcQSfz61
transaction
5b6c4a41bacd51a010d7b7c29a4edfa89b687028c5cbaa1d8ba3f6fb3cc15801
confirmations
669498
spent
true